D P Lalvani Hangs Up His Boots

Mr. D.P. Lalvani, former Vice President, Marketing at TAFE passed away on the 11th of August 2012 at Chennai. A staunch “MF” man, his association with the brand preceded his stint at TAFE with his joining Massey Ferguson India (MFI) Limited prior to 1958. Joining TAFE when it took over the MF business in India as Distribution operations Manager, he was instrumental in laying the foundation of the Sales and Marketing function at TAFE based on his experience with the Massey Ferguson system of working.

Born on 18th April 1923 in what is now Pakistan, he survived a personally traumatic flight to India. A graduate Agricultural Engineer, he served for a short while with the government agricultural farm, prior to joining Massey Ferguson India Limited. He brought to TAFE, many of the systems practiced at MFI and was very particular about post sales customer support even then, encouraging dealers to invest in service infrastructure, parts stocks and in training of dealer service personnel.

A well read and widely travelled person, with his tall stature and his trademark pipe in his hand, he was for many years the face of TAFE to many overseas associates. He never stopped learning and made it a point to learn about latest developments in marketing management and general industry. A connoisseur of good food and beverages, he was excellent company and would regale people at office parties with his tongue in cheek humorous anecdotes of early days at TAFE and was an effective foil for the more earthy humour of his colleague at TAFE and MFI, Mr. RL Sehgal.
